Meaning of Jabrial

The name Jabrial derives from the Hebrew Gabriel (גַּבְרִיאֵל), which breaks down into two components: ‘gavri’ meaning ‘man’ or ‘strength,’ and ‘El’ meaning ‘God.’ Thus, the literal translation is ‘God is my strength’ or ‘man of God.’ In Islamic tradition, the name is adapted as Jibrīl (جبريل), referring to the archangel who revealed the Quran to Prophet Muhammad. This name appears in religious texts across Judaism, Christianity, and Islam, maintaining its core meaning throughout centuries. The Arabic form جبريل preserves the original Hebrew etymology while integrating into Islamic theology.

Origin & Cultural Significance

Jabrial originates from the Hebrew language, with its earliest recorded use in the Hebrew Bible where Gabriel is an archangel. The name spread through Aramaic and Greek translations before entering Arabic as Jibrīl with the advent of Islam. It is used across the Middle East, South Asia, and among diaspora communities, particularly in Muslim-majority regions like Pakistan, Iran, and Arab countries. While often associated with Islam, it remains a multi-faith name due to its Biblical roots. Regional variations include Jibril in Arabic, Gavriel in Hebrew, and Gabriel in European languages.
